// Dark-mode support in the Lumenfall admin dashboard.
// Plugin authors: do not hardcode colors. Resolve tokens through the
// ThemeBridge client below; it returns the active palette and listens
// for scheme changes so your panels flip without a reload.
// Contrast ratios are enforced server-side — submissions that bypass
// tokens fail review. Initialize the client once per plugin, at mount,
// never per render. The client authenticates against the internal
// ThemeBridge service. Use the key that follows.

API key for hagug-kajof: vxb4-HrJ9

## WebSocket Compression Notes (for eng sync)

Quick context before Thursday: Glimmerline's realtime feed currently runs permessage-deflate on every socket. CPU cost on the Harrowpoint edge nodes is about 12% per core, but bandwidth savings on mobile clients are substantial, so we're keeping it for now. We're testing a per-client negotiation flag that disables compression for LAN peers. To reproduce the benchmarks, point the load harness at the staging relay and authenticate with the key below.

gateway credential: vxb3-o9a

**Ticket: Stale tax-rate cache serving old Bremford county rates**

Severity: High. The Taxodon lookup cache isn't honoring its 4-hour TTL after last week's config change — some nodes are serving rates from before the rate update. Workaround: flush the cache on affected nodes; customers get correct totals immediately. Long-term fix is in review. To confirm a node has the patched build, check the token below.

session token of bahaf-kawig = htk9_82f95f87e